Carte Blanche
Norwegian National Company of Contemporary Dance
Artistic Director: Annabelle Bonnéry
Carte Blanche – Norwegian National Contemporary Dance Company, was founded in 1989. Based in Bergen, it is today one of the most represented Scandinavian companies on the international scene.
Consisting of 14 international dancers, the company is solidly supported by their technical qualities, their personalities and their remarquable creativity. Thus, they rise to the challenge of opening up to a wide field of performances and aesthetics, which are necessary to maintain the diversity of the repertoire. The company’s reputation allows it to be an enviable artistic partner to both renowned choreographers and a new generation of talents.
Under the artistic direction of the French choreographer Annabelle Bonnéry, the company commissions choreographers involved in social questions and who express themselves through dance She has expanded the company’s artistic offerings to include an additional program aimed at diverse audiences, as part of its audience development and sustainability focused framework for touring. Annabelle also collaborates with artists concerned about the encounter between different artistic fields. Carte Blanche produces new creations every season. creating thus an exciting and unique repertoire of high quality, underpinning the company’s goal to be an innovative forerunner, presenting and developing contemporary dance in Norway and abroad.
Season highlights
Carte Blanche’s touring season will be remarkable. First at the Rurhtriennale, Festival der Künste and the Festival d’automne à Paris in Nanterre with MONUMENT 0.10: The Living Monument by Eszter Salamon, then at the Festival international de danse de Cannes with BIRGET; Ways to deal, ways to heal, a piece created with artists Sámi Elle Sofe Sara and Joar Nango.
Then on prestigious stages such as Helsinki, Stockholm, Göteborg and Barcelona…
Finally, in May 2024, Carte Blanche will present its latest creation at the Bergen International Festival, in collaboration with Norwegian transmedia artist Tori Wrånes.

In the repertoire
MONUMENT 0.10: The Living Monument
In the performance series MONUMENT, Eszter Salamon creates a world with its own logic. The new work, created with Carte Blanche and entitled The Living Monument, explores the monument as an emancipatory space resisting oblivion and exclusion.
BIRGET; Ways to deal, Ways to heal
Based on the Sámi expression "Birget", which means "to face and survive in a changing environment", the play explores the way in which the State deals with its own colonial heritage, both pedagogically and critically. Sara et Nango
